Abstract
The invention discloses a kind of lathe scrap automatic recycling device, including support meanss and retracting device;The upper end of the feeding cylinder is provided with sucking pump, and the upper end of sucking pump is provided with dust bend pipe;The lower end of the feed hopper is connected by connecting tube with discharge bucket, and spring extension tube is provided with above connecting tube;The slug collection ware is arranged on the intracavity bottom of collecting box;The filter is arranged on the inner chamber upper end of collecting box;The left end of the vacuum cleaner by sweep-up pipe be connected above collecting box, disposal box is arranged on right-hand member above collecting box;Apparatus of the present invention are arranged in the inner chamber of collecting box by the way that discharge bucket to be arranged on to the lower end of web plate, web plate, and lathe scrap is blocked in below web plate, so as to be collected by slug collection ware;The right-hand member of vacuum cleaner is connected by sweep-up pipe with disposal box, had to nonmetallic iron filings impurity is collected in scrap function;The present apparatus has the characteristics of simple in construction, practical and scrap recovering effect is good.

Embodiment
The technical scheme of this patent is described in more detail with reference to embodiment.
Refer to Fig. 1-3, a kind of lathe scrap automatic recycling device, including support meanss and retracting device;The support
Device includes fixed block 1, drive rod 2, roller 3, driver 4, support bar 5 and collecting box 6;The driver 4 is fixedly installed on
Both ends below collecting box 6, drive rod 2 is provided with below driver 4, the lower end of drive rod 2 is fixedly installed fixed block 1,
At work, driver 4 works, and the elongation of drive rod 5 lands so as to fixed block 1, has the stable function of holding meanss;The branch
Strut 5 is fixedly installed on below collecting box 6 and is arranged on the inner side of support bar 5, and the lower end of support bar 5 is provided with roller 3, tool
There is the function of being easy to device to move;The retracting device includes slug collection ware 7, discharge bucket 8, web plate 9, spring extension tube
10th, connecting tube 11, hydraulically extensible bar 12, feed hopper 13, feeding cylinder 14, sucking pump 15, dust bend pipe 16, filter 17, dust suction
Pipe 18, vacuum cleaner 19, permanent magnet 20, rotating shaft 21, disposal box 22, motor 23, feeding door 24, installing plate 25, activated carbon filling
Plate 26, filtering grid 27 and handle 28;The hydraulically extensible bar 12 is fixedly installed on left side, hydraulically extensible above collecting box 6
The upper end of bar 12 is fixedly installed feeding cylinder 14, by the elongation and shortening of hydraulically extensible bar 12, has and is easy to adjust feeding cylinder
The function of 14 height, the upper end of feeding cylinder 14 are provided with sucking pump 15, and the upper end of sucking pump 15 is provided with dust bend pipe 16, have and increase
The big function of absorbing scrap area;The feed hopper 13 is fixedly installed on the lower end of feeding cylinder 14, and the lower end of feed hopper 13 passes through
Connecting tube 11 is connected with discharge bucket 8, and spring extension tube 10 is provided with above connecting tube 11, has and is easy to connecting tube 11 to carry out
Flexible function, discharge bucket 8 are arranged on the lower end of web plate 9, and web plate 9 is arranged in the inner chamber of collecting box 6;The slug collection ware
7 are arranged on the intracavity bottom of collecting box 6, have the function being collected to scrap, the outside of slug collection ware 7 is provided with handle
28, have and be easy to take out the function that slug collection ware 7 reclaim scrap;The motor 23 is fixedly installed on the right side of casing 6
Top, the left end of motor 23 are provided with rotating shaft 21, permanent magnet 20 are fixedly installed above rotating shaft 21, have and web plate 9 is overflowed
Waste gas in iron refuse carry out absorption so as to the function that further reclaims;The feeding door 24 is be hinged to be arranged on permanent magnet
20 outside, there is the function of being easy to remove the irony scrap on permanent magnet 20;The filter 17 is arranged on collecting box 6
Inner chamber upper end;The installing plate 25 is fixedly installed on the inner chamber upper end of collecting box 6, and filter grid is provided with above installing plate 25
Grid 27, the inner side of filtering grid 27 are provided with activated carbon filling plate 26, have the function of being filtered to iron filings;The vacuum cleaner
19 are fixedly installed on above collecting box 6, the left end of vacuum cleaner 19 by sweep-up pipe 18 be connected above collecting box 6, inhale
The right-hand member of dirt machine 19 is connected by sweep-up pipe 18 with disposal box 22, and disposal box 22 is arranged on right-hand member above collecting box 6, has
To the function that nonmetallic iron filings impurity is collected in scrap.
